Remember When

There was a day
That seems so far away.

A time in the distant past
Where we didn’t rush so fast.

Friends were steadfast and true
Even when you were bluer than blue.

God forbid you were late for dinner
And a loser was still a winner.

Parents were conservative
Children remained imaginative.

Marriage vows were sacred
Just like Mom’s homemade bread.

People reached out to others
And no bond was stronger than brothers.

Dad worked hard each day
But still found the time to play.

Life wasn’t such a rat race
And everything moved at a slower pace.

Family bonds remained strong
And there was a clean line between right and wrong.

I smile when I remember back when
Life was so much simpler then.
